今天给各位分享getch函数头文件:使用说明及常见问题的知识,其中也会对getsputs函数头文件进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
文章目录:
getch函数在C语言中使用时需要包涵什么头文件?
当在C语言中使用getch函数时,应将包含的头文件重写为conio,h应该写成#include函数原型为:inetch(void)Getch特性:从标准输入设备(键盘)读取字符,而不将其回送到监视器。Getch是一种计算机功能,它在Windows下从控制台获取字符,而不像在Linux下那样使用echo。用法是inetch(void)。
要使用getch,首先需要在程序的开头包含conio.h头文件。然后,可以直接调用getch函数来读取用户的键盘输入。
首先不要忘了,要用getch()必须引入头文件conio.h,以前学c语言的时候,我们总喜欢用在程序的末尾加上它,利用它来实现程序运行完了暂停不退出的效果。
getch()的易错点
1、getch();并非标准C中的函数,不存在C语言中。所以在使用的时候要注意程序的可移植性。国内C语言新手常常使用getch();来暂停程序且不知道此函数来源,建议使用getchar()或者使用stdlib.h头文件中的system(PAUSE)调用命令暂停;(如果情况允许)代替此功能或更换一款编译器。
2、易错点:所在头文件是conio.h。而不是stdio.h。在使用之前要调用initscr(),结束时要调用endwin()。否则会出现不输入字符这个函数 也会返回的情况。getch();并非标准C中的函数,不存在C语言中。所以在使用的时候要注意程序的可移植性。
3、易错点:所在头文件是conio.h。而不是stdio.h。 在使用之前要调用initscr(),结束时要调用endwin()。否则会出现不输入字符这个函数 也会返回的情况。 getch();并非标准C中的函数,不存在C语言中。所以在使用的时候要注意程序的可移植性。
4、getch()这个函数是一个不回显函数,当用户按下某个字符时,函数自动读取,无需按回车。所在头文件:conio。函数用途:从控制台读取一个字符,但不显示在屏幕上。函数原型:int getch(void)。返回值:读取的字符。
5、易错点 所在头文件是conio.h。而不是stdio.h。在使用之前要调用initscr(),结束时要调用endwin()。否则会出现不输入字符这个函数 也会返回的情况。
C语言中一个有关getch()函数的问题。
1、getch()他的作用是等待用户输入一个字符,这样就可以达到让程序停一下的效果,让你的程序不至于一闪而过。要产生停一下的效果建议不使用getch(),可以用 system(pau)实现。
2、getch是读取一个字符,当你输入2的时候,会认为读入的是字符‘2’,而不是数字2,字符‘2’对应的ASCII码码值就是50,所以输出的时候就是50。你输入字符,输出也是字符,所以输入a输出也是a。
3、getch() 作用是接收一次键盘输入,并且不显示到屏幕上 与getche()区别就是后者会显示到屏幕 有些不需要加这行的,比如Turbo C,但是有些要加,比如在Win-TC当中,如果不加getch() 编译运行过后,结果一闪而过,我们看不到结果的。
4、getch()就是从键盘缓冲区取一个字符。也就是得到一个用户键盘输入。程序放了这一句,原意是程序完成后等待用户输入一个键,然后关闭输出窗口,否则在vc的ra的模式下,你的输出窗口一闪就被关掉了,你是看不到结果输出的。
5、getch();} 解释如下:getch()与cout混合使用会出现问题。因为cin和cout是预定义的流类对象,他们搭配使用才匹配,而getch()和printf()是c++的内置函数,原则上应该他们搭配使用。
6、C语言中getch的使用 在C语言中,getch函数是一个非标准的输入函数,用于从控制台读取用户的按键输入,而不必等待用户按下回车键。该函数通常在conio.h头文件中定义。详细解释: getch函数的基本用法:getch函数可以直接从键盘获取一个字符,无需等待用户输入整行或按下回车键。
getch()的作用
1、非阻塞输入:getch() 是一个非阻塞函数,不会等待用户输入,而是立即返回。这意味程序可以继续而不必等待用户输入,特别适用于要立即响应的程序。无回显:当用户输入一个字符时,getch() 不会在控制台上显示该字符。这对于那些不希望用户看到输入内容的程序很有用,可以保护用户的输入隐私。
2、总的来说,getch是一个强大的,用于特定场景下实现用户的实时、隐蔽输入。
3、getch函数的作用是实时获取用户输入的下一个字符。以下是关于getch的 基本功能介绍 getch是一个常用于C语言和C++编程的函数。当程序运行时,它允许程序从控制台读取用户的按键输入,而不需要用户按下回车键。这意味着,用户可以实时地、逐字符地输入信息,而程序可以即时响应这些输入。
4、getch()函数在编程中扮演着一个关键角色,它源自头文件。其主要功能是从控制台接收一个字符,但不会立即显示在屏幕上,从而实现非可视字符的输入。这个函数的核心原型是int getch(void),它的使用方式灵活多样。当你在代码中调用getch(),程序会暂停,直到你按下键盘上的任意键。
5、getchar()函数的主要作用是在程序过程中暂停,等待用户通过键盘输入字符。当程序调用getchar时,它会从键盘缓冲区中获取字符,直到用户按下回车键。这个函数会返回用户输入的第一个字符的ASCII码,如果出现错误,返回-1,并将字符显示在屏幕上。
6、getch是一种函数,它通常被用于不像Windows那样有图形用户界面的操作。getch的主要作用是从键盘或其他输入设备读取单个字符,然后返回该字符(通常是ASCII码)。这使得使用命令行界面的程序可以读取和响应键盘输入,而无需使用复杂的GUI。
关于getch函数头文件:使用说明及常见问题的内容到此结束,希望对大家有所帮助。